Immediately cover the drain opening with a sink stopper or a damp dish towel. Trapping the fizzing reaction forces the pressure downward into the clog, rather than letting it escape up into your face. Let it sit for 5 to 15 minutes . For stubborn clogs, leave it for 30 minutes.
